Because Indian weather swings between extreme humidity, dry winters, and heavy pollution, there isn't a single "one-size-fits-all" face wash. Instead, the best cleansers in India are highly specialized by skin type and active ingredients.
The top Indian face washes are categorized by skin type to help you find your perfect match.
---
## 1. For Oily & Acne-Prone Skin (The Heavy Hitters)
If you are dealing with a greasy T-zone, frequent breakouts, or heavy pollution buildup, you need oil-regulating active ingredients.
* **Minimalist 2% Salicylic Acid + LHA Cleanser**
* * **Why it’s great:** It has become a gold standard for chemical exfoliation in India. The combination of Salicylic Acid and LHA digs deep into the pores to melt away sebum without making your skin feel completely stripped or tight.
* **The Derma Co. 1% Salicylic Acid Gel Face Wash**
* * **Why it’s great:** Formulated with Witch Hazel and Salicylic Acid, this is an excellent, budget-friendly pharmacy pick for reducing active acne and controlling mid-day shine.
* **Himalaya Purifying Neem Face Wash**
* * **Why it’s great:** The ultimate budget "OG" of Indian skincare. Packed with antibacterial Neem and Turmeric, it remains a reliable, lightweight defense against humid Indian summers.

## 2. For Sensitive & Barrier-Damaged Skin (The Gentle Giants)
If your face feels raw, red, itchy, or tight after washing, you need to ditch the foam and opt for soap-free, barrier-repairing ingredients.
* **Simple Kind To Skin Refreshing Facial Wash**
* * **Why it’s great:** 100% soap-free, dye-free, and fragrance-free. It does exactly what it promises—cleanses gently without triggering any flare-ups.
* **Dot & Key Barrier Repair + Hydrating Gentle Face Wash**
* * **Why it’s great:** Infused with ceramides and hyaluronic acid, it focuses on repairing a damaged skin barrier (often caused by over-exfoliating or sun damage).
* **Cetaphil Gentle Skin Cleanser**
* * **Why it’s great:** A dermatological classic. This non-foaming, ultra-creamy lotion style cleanser hydrates while it cleans, keeping the most reactive skin happy.

## 3. For Dry & Dehydrated Skin (The Hydration Boosters)
Dry skin in India needs cleansers that add a layer of moisture back into the skin rather than stripping it away.
* **CeraVe Hydrating Cleanser**
* * **Why it’s great:** While CeraVe is a global brand, its massive availability in India has revolutionized dry skincare. Formulated with 3 essential ceramides and hyaluronic acid, it feels like washing your face with a hydrating lotion.
* **Plum Rice Water & 2% Niacinamide Cleanser**
* * **Why it’s great:** Blends the brightening, moisture-locking benefits of rice water with Niacinamide, ensuring dry skin looks plump and glowing post-wash.

## 4. For Tanning & Hyperpigmentation (The Brighteners)
If your primary concern is stubborn Indian sun tanning, pollution dullness, or dark spots left behind by old acne:
* **The Derma Co. 1% Kojic Acid Face Wash**
* * **Why it’s great:** It pairs Alpha Arbutin and Kojic Acid to target melanin production, safely fading dark spots and evening out post-summer tanning.
* **Mamaearth Ubtan Face Wash**
* * **Why it’s great:** A modern take on traditional remedies, utilizing Turmeric and Saffron to de-tan and gently exfoliate the skin after outdoor exposure.
